NHS Greater Glasgow and Clyde is one of the largest healthcare systems in the UK employing around 40,000 staff in a wide range of clinical and non-clinical professions and job roles. We deliver acute hospital, primary, community and mental health care services to a population of over 1.15 million and a wider population of 2.2 million when our regional and national services are included.

Health Improvement Lead (Tobacco)

Band 7 (1 wte)

Permanent

Working with a Greater Glasgow and Clyde remit you will be a highly motivated individual who will deliver and co-ordinate a range of Quit Your Way (smoking cessation) programmes within the Health Improvement Team in Public Health Directorate. You will work closely with Health Improvement Leads within Glasgow City to deliver board wide smoking cessation services as part of a wider tobacco control programme. Leading on smoking cessation you will strategically develop services across a range of settings including Acute; Maternity; Community and Pharmacy services in order to meet the Local Delivery Plan Standard for smoking cessation. You will have responsibility for monitoring performance of the service and taking necessary action to maintain improvements as required. You will co-ordinate support the delivery of Tobacco Control activities working closely with Health Improvement teams in local HSCP areas. Your will have a proven experience within the tobacco field and extensive knowledge of smoking cessation service delivery. All applicants will have a relevant post graduate qualification. The post holder will be required to work closely with senior colleagues in Acute Services; Health and Social Care Partnerships; Local Authorities and Community/ Third Sector organisations providing strategic leadership and project management to deliver health improvement outcomes in relation to Smoking Cessation and Tobacco Control.
